It is crucial to know the temperature of your smoke when you smoke meat. Different meats require different temperatures. However, you can generally use the rule of 225 degrees F to achieve the best flavor. The smoke should be golden in color. This is a good indicator that your pellet smoker is working. You should avoid a white or gray smoke coming from your smoker. Smoke that is white or gray indicates that the smoker has not lit.
